School of Design Portfolio Requirements

Applicants who seek direct entry admission to the School of Design should submit a portfolio of 10 to 15 examples of original work. This portfolio should include work samples that showcase your creativity, inventiveness, and creative problem-solving skills, as well as the skills and media that you have learned. It should also highlight your ability to communicate ideas: visually, in writing, and through speech, movement, or sound if applicable. Film and video work should be kept brief, 3 minute maximum recommended. A wide variety of work qualifies for portfolio submission and some of these are listed below. Two-dimensional or three-dimensional work is required but other media are welcome. Individual and collaborative work where your role is defined is accepted and applicants may choose to submit a selection of work samples from the list below or ones that are not listed.

Two-dimensional work

• Architectural or product rendering
• Comics
• Computer aided drawing (CAD)
• Collage, painting, murals
• Drawing from observation or imagination
• Graphic design
• Mechanical drawing
• Printmaking
• Photography

Three-dimensional work

• Architectural models
• Crafts: ceramics, fiber art, furniture design, metalwork
and jewelry
• Design: architectural, fashion, graphic, industrial,
interior, product
• Experimental books, bookbinding, papermaking
• Installation art: designed exhibitions, installations,
Performance art, or site-specific art
• Sculpture, assemblage

Film

• Animation
• Digital video
• Documentary, experimental or narrative film

Multimedia

• Interactive media
• Interface design
• Games
• Motion graphics
• Programming
• Websites

Performing arts

• Costume design
• Set design

Writing samples

• Blogs, essays
• Fictional prose
• Graphic novels
• Poetry
• Research papers
• Zines
